Telescope with Polish cameras will take care of the safety of the Earth.
The European Space Agency plans to build a system of ground-based telescopes, responsible for observing the cosmos in search of objects that might threaten our planet. Such an early warning system is to detect bodies whose trajectories are on a collision course with the Earth. This should prevent a disaster similar to that which happened 66 million years ago, when a massive asteroid struck our planet forming a 180-kilometer crater in the region of the present-day Gulf of Mexico. The result of the disaster was the extinction of more than 75 percent of all species of plants and animals. 108 years ago, a meteorite over Siberia felled trees within a radius of 40 km. This is known as the Tunguska event. On February 15, 2013, a meteorite with a diameter of about 17 meters and weight of up to 10,000 tonnes entered the Earth's atmosphere over the southern Urals. Before the meteorite hit the ground, it had burnt down almost completely. The generated shock wave damaged 7.5 thousand buildings and caused injuries to 1200 people.
EmiMaps app - DVB-T coverage in Poland.
EmiMaps is a new tool created by Emitel - the operator of terrestrial broadcasting infrastructure in Poland. The tool is dedicated for anyone who installs or modernizes DVB-T antenna installations. The EmiMaps application shows the estimated coverage of DVB-T transmitters operated by EmiTel. It helps to determine the reception conditions of MUX-1, MUX-2, MUX-3 and MUX-8 digital multiplexes in any location in the country, and to choose the right antenna and its direction. The interface of the app consists of four tabs, opening searching, location, antenna setup, and information (list of transmitters) utilities. Which antenna for LTE?
Long Term Evolution (LTE) is currently the fastest standard of data transmission in cellular networks. The download speed can reach 326 Mbps, the upload speed 86 Mbps (20 MHz channel, 64QAM modulation, MIMO 4x4). LTE technology is flexible, both in terms of frequency and width of the transmission channel. Depending on requirements, LTE networks in Europe operate at frequencies from 700 MHz (in rural areas - broader range) to 2.6 GHz (metropolitan areas - better propagation in buildings). Optical fibers in CCTV - multimode or single-mode?
Generally, when selecting the equipment and cables, both the elements have to be compatible. If the connections between cameras and the switch are greater than 2 km, it is necessary to apply single-mode cables. Similarly to situations where one cable should transmit signals from dozens or hundreds of IP cameras. With such a wide band, the use of single-mode fibers should be a more preferred solution. Channel-zero Encoding in Hikvision NVRs.
Sometimes users need to preview multiple channels of NVR in real time using a web browser or CMS client software. To reduce bandwidth requirements without compromising the quality of the recorded video, that is, without the impact on the encoding parameters of the main stream and sub stream, Hikvision NVRs provide Channel-zero Encoding option. With this function, the user can preview images from 16 channels in one window of internet browser or the client software. The settings of the function include the maximum bit rate (up to 2048 kbps) and maximum frame rate (1/16 - 22 fps). The function can be activated locally or via an internet browser.- locally: Main Menu -> Settings -> Live View -> Channel 0 Encoding
- remotely: Configuration -> Video/Audio -> Channel-zero
